Considering this, does China use GAAP or IFRS?
Most FIEs established in China generally adopt ASBEs for their annual financial reports, the structure of which are similar to the Generally Accepted Accounting Principles of the United States (US GAAP) and International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S).
Also Know, does Japan use IFRS? Public companies in Japan have the option to choose among IFRS, Japanese GAAP or U.S. GAAP. However, since they received the IFRS option in 2010, 164 publicly listed companies now have either already adopted or announced plans to adopt IFRS, according to the IFRS Foundation.
Accordingly, which countries use IFRS?
One jurisdiction is in process of converging its national standards substantially (but not entirely) with IFRS Standards: Indonesia; and. Seven jurisdictions use national or regional standards: Bolivia, China, Egypt, India, Macao SAR, United States, Vietnam.
Does India follow IFRS?
India. Indian Accounting Standards (Ind AS) are based on and substantially converged with IFRS Standards as issued by the Board. India has not adopted IFRS Standards for reporting by domestic companies and has not yet formally committed to adopting IFRS Standards.
